Understanding Pharmaceutical Processes

Navigating the pharmaceutical landscape begins with a solid understanding of the processes involved in drug development and approval. This journey typically starts with research, where scientists identify potential therapeutic targets and compounds. The initial phase often involves laboratory work, where compounds are synthesized and tested for efficacy against specific diseases. Understanding the underlying science, including pharmacodynamics and pharmacokinetics, is critical for comprehending how drugs interact within the body and their therapeutic potential. Once a promising compound is identified, it moves to preclinical testing. This stage involves extensive laboratory and animal studies to assess safety and biological activity. Regulatory bodies, such as the FDA in the United States or Health Canada, have stringent requirements for this phase, ensuring that only compounds with a strong safety profile proceed to human trials. Knowledge of these regulations is vital for anyone looking to navigate the complexities of the pharmaceutical industry.

After preclinical success, the compound enters clinical trials, which are divided into three main phases. Phase I trials focus on safety and dosing in healthy volunteers, while Phase II trials assess efficacy in patients with the condition the drug is intended to treat. Finally, Phase III trials involve large patient populations to further establish effectiveness and monitor adverse effects. Understanding the intricacies of these trials is essential for both pharmaceutical professionals and consumers seeking to understand how a medication reaches the market.

Regulatory Framework and Compliance

One of the critical complexities in pharmaceutical processes is the regulatory framework governing drug development and approval. Regulatory agencies ensure that all medications meet safety, efficacy, and quality standards before they can be marketed. Familiarity with these regulations is crucial for pharmaceutical companies, as non-compliance can lead to delays, fines, or even the withdrawal of products from the market. This landscape is continually evolving, necessitating that companies stay informed about changes in regulations and guidelines.

Regulatory submissions, such as New Drug Applications (NDAs) or Abbreviated New Drug Applications (ANDAs), are detailed documents that outline the results of preclinical and clinical studies, manufacturing processes, labeling information, and proposed usage. Preparing these submissions requires precision and a comprehensive understanding of the regulatory requirements. Companies often employ regulatory affairs specialists who are adept at navigating this complex process, ensuring that all necessary documentation is complete and accurate.

Furthermore, post-market surveillance is an ongoing obligation for pharmaceutical companies. Even after a drug is approved, it must be monitored for long-term safety and effectiveness. Adverse event reporting, risk management plans, and pharmacovigilance are essential components of this phase. Companies must be prepared to respond swiftly to any safety issues that arise after a drug is released, illustrating the ongoing commitment required to ensure public safety and compliance.

The Role of Clinical Trials

Clinical trials are a cornerstone of the pharmaceutical development process, serving as the definitive method for establishing the safety and efficacy of new treatments. The design of these trials is critical; they must be meticulously planned to eliminate biases and produce reliable results. Randomized controlled trials, for instance, are often considered the gold standard due to their ability to compare a treatment against a placebo or standard therapy, providing clear insights into its effectiveness.

Recruitment and retention of participants pose significant challenges within clinical trials. Developing strategies to engage diverse populations while ensuring informed consent is vital for the integrity of the trial. Companies must consider various factors, such as demographics, health status, and socio-economic backgrounds, to ensure that the trial results are generalizable to the broader population.

Data collection and analysis during clinical trials are another area of complexity. Robust data management systems must be in place to track patient outcomes, side effects, and overall responses to treatment. Statistical analyses must be performed accurately to determine whether the results are statistically significant and clinically relevant. Understanding these analytical methodologies is essential for anyone involved in the pharmaceutical sector, as they directly impact regulatory approval and market success.

Market Access and Commercialization Strategies

Once a drug has successfully completed clinical trials and received regulatory approval, the next hurdle is market access. This stage involves strategies for pricing, reimbursement, and distribution to ensure that the drug reaches healthcare providers and patients effectively. Market access teams play a crucial role in navigating the complexities of health insurance systems, formulary placements, and negotiations with pharmacy benefit managers.

Pharmaceutical companies often conduct health economics and outcomes research to demonstrate the value of their products. This research can help justify pricing strategies and highlight the economic benefits of a new therapy compared to existing treatments. By effectively communicating the value proposition of their products, companies can enhance their chances of successful market access and adoption by healthcare providers.

Furthermore, building relationships with stakeholders, including healthcare professionals, patients, and advocacy groups, is vital for commercialization. Effective marketing strategies that educate and inform about the drug’s benefits can lead to successful adoption and continued support from the medical community. Understanding these dynamics is essential for professionals involved in the pharmaceutical industry, as successful commercialization can significantly impact a drug’s lifespan and profitability.
